What these times mean
Solar times in Pulo Ie shift throughout the year. Each stage of the day brings distinct light that photographers, outdoor planners, and everyday users rely on.
- Dawn
- The first usable twilight before sunrise, when the horizon brightens and color gradually returns to the sky.
- Sunrise
- The moment the upper edge of the sun appears above the horizon, starting direct daylight.
- Golden Hour
- The low-angle window just after sunrise and just before sunset, producing warm, soft light favored by photographers.
- Sunset
- The moment the upper edge of the sun drops below the horizon, ending direct sunlight for the day.
- Dusk
- The fading twilight after sunset, ending with astronomical dusk when the sky becomes fully dark.
Monthly daylight in Pulo Ie
Sunrise, sunset, and total daylight in Pulo Ie on the 15th of each month for 2026. Times reflect the city's local timezone.
| Month | Sunrise | Sunset | Daylight |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 6:41 AM | 6:38 PM | 11h 57m |
| February | 6:44 AM | 6:45 PM | 12h 01m |
| March | 6:36 AM | 6:42 PM | 12h 06m |
| April | 6:25 AM | 6:36 PM | 12h 11m |
| May | 6:18 AM | 6:34 PM | 12h 16m |
| June | 6:21 AM | 6:40 PM | 12h 19m |
| July | 6:27 AM | 6:45 PM | 12h 18m |
| August | 6:28 AM | 6:41 PM | 12h 13m |
| September | 6:21 AM | 6:29 PM | 12h 08m |
| October | 6:15 AM | 6:17 PM | 12h 03m |
| November | 6:15 AM | 6:14 PM | 11h 58m |
| December | 6:27 AM | 6:23 PM | 11h 56m |
